Eric Sarasin
Eric Sarasin has a 30-year track record in Banking at Morgan Guarantee, Pictet & Cie, Citibank N.A., and Bank Sarasin. For 27 years at Bank Sarasin he held various senior leadership positions and developed the formerly family-owned bank into a leading private bank of Switzerland, culminating in his role as Group Deputy CEO of Bank J. Safra Sarasin (after the sale of the bank to the Safra family in 2012). Eric is a graduate of Babson College, and the Swiss Finance Institute. He is Chairman of the Singularity Group, Q-Brands, and Gambio. He is on the board of 1875 Finance and Swiss Startup Group, and Chair of TIGER21 Switzerland. During his career, Eric held many public, non-private and cultural leadership roles including 12 years as the President of the Swiss-German Chamber of Commerce, and today as President of the Cancer League of Basel, Gertrude von Meissner Foundation, the Paul Jenni Foundation, the MyHandicap Foundation, the Redsands Venture, and Human Rights Watch.

David Wurmser
Dr. David Wurmser, has been the executive and founding member of the Delphi Global Analysis Group, LLC – a firm specializing in geopolitical risk analysis and mitigation for companies from the United States, Europe, Japan and India operating in the infrastructure, raw materials, energy, high-tech, defense and financial sectors. Among others, Delphi was the primary contractor advising Nobel in political risk and strategy for over a decade to help Nobel Energy (now Mobil) navigate its transformative situation in Israel from 2009 until 2020. David was also the senior advisor to the U.S. Vice President Richard Cheney on Middle East, proliferation and strategic affairs and to Under Secretary of State John Bolton. He further founded the Middle East studies program at the American Enterprise Institute (AEI) where he published several articles on geo-political and geo-strategic topics. David holds a B.A. (political science), M.A. (international affairs and international economics) and a Ph.D. (on U.S. foreign policy and Middle East affairs) from the Johns Hopkins University.
Andreas Sarasin
Andreas Sarasin studied economics (lic.rer.pol.) in Basel before joining Bank Sarasin in 1982. Until 2007, he held various management positions at the bank, becoming a member of the Executive Committee in 1991 and a partner of Bank Sarasin in 1993. As Head of Logistics, he was responsible for the bank’s infrastructure worldwide. As Chairman of the Board of Directors of Bank Sarasin Europe Sarasin Luxembourg and member of the Board of Directors, Sarasin Investment Management SA London, Bank Sarasin-Rabo Asia and Bank Sarasin Ltd Guernsey, he had global insights into asset management. Since 2007 Andreas Sarasin has been working as an independent advisor and financier of startups in different sectors and sizes. Thereby the strategic orientation and the company infrastructure is the core of his support of the mostly young companies. In this context, he is currently active on various boards of directors. For example, he is Chairman of the Board of Directors of Trafina Privatbank and a member of the Boards of Directors of Whitebox AG, Uniqfeed AG and E3CSS AG.
